    Is buying a Gsi with a B18C vtec conversion risky ?

    Im looking for a integra and been browsing around and found a integra with a jap spec B18C vtec conversion with type R gearbox. Is there anything i should be aware of or look into when i go for an inspection?

    Ask if they have receipts from the shop that did the conversion, and check that the engine is registered to the vehicle. You could also ask for a compression test to check the health of the engine. Otherwise just do a regular inspection.

    no front brakes are the same slight difference in some pad shape but rotors and rears same 262mm front 239mm rears ,
    depending on what facelift gsi it will come with or abs, sunroof and passenger side airbag options which is standard on VTiR facelift
    prefacelift VTiR has no passenger airbag but abs. also interior cloth pattern is different on either vtir and gsi
